Altcoin Open Interest Hits $40B, Surpassing Bitcoin for First Time Since 2024

Altcoin derivatives activity has surged past Bitcoin's, with $40 billion in open interest fueling speculation and raising concerns over potential market volatility.

🎯 Key Takeaways

  • Altcoin perpetual futures open interest reached $40 billion, exceeding Bitcoin's $23.9 billion.
  • Zcash open interest hit a record $2.4 billion, representing significant leverage relative to its market cap.
  • Market analysts warn that while spot demand is rising, the high leverage levels mirror the conditions preceding the December 2024 market correction.

📝 Executive Summary

Altcoin perpetual futures open interest reached $40 billion on September 6, eclipsing Bitcoin's $23.9 billion for the first time since December 2024. While spot demand for altcoins has grown by over 10% this month, the surge in leveraged positions—particularly in Zcash—raises concerns about potential liquidation risks similar to previous market corrections.

❓ FAQ

Why is the rise in altcoin open interest considered a potential risk?

High open interest indicates increased leverage in the market. If prices stall or reverse, these leveraged positions can trigger forced liquidations, leading to sharp price declines as seen in December 2024.
